The ingredients needed to make Chinese Stir-Fried Malabar Spinach (Tsuru-Murasaki):
  1. Prepare 14 stalks Malabar spinach
  2. Get 175 grams Maitake mushrooms
  3. Get 150 grams Sliced beef (shoulder loin)
  4. Make ready 1 large clove Garlic
  5. Prepare 2 tbsp Sesame oil
  6. Take 100 ml ● Water
  7. Take 50 ml ● Cooking sake
  8. Make ready 1 tsp ● Chicken soup stock granules
  9. Get 1 tbsp ● Oyster sauce
  10. Prepare 1/2 tsp ● White sugar
  11. Get 1 tbsp potato starch with 3 tablespoons water Katakuriko slurry

Instructions to make Chinese Stir-Fried Malabar Spinach (Tsuru-Murasaki):
  1. Mince the garlic, shred the maitake mushrooms and cut the meat into bite-sized pieces. Combine the ● ingredients.
  2. Separate the leaves from the stalks of the malabar spinach.
  3. Diagonally slice the stalks.
  4. Put sesame oil and garlic in frying pan, turn on the heat, and when the aroma has released, add the meat. When the meat has cooked halfway through, add the maitake and spinach stalks, then sauté.
  5. Once the sautéed ingredients have cooked through, add the leaves, sauté until tender, then pour the seasoning made from the ● ingredients in a circular motion, and toss.
  6. Shift the sautéed ingredients to the side of the pan, then add the katakuriko dissolved in water, briskly mix until the sauce thickens, evenly coating the ingredients, then serve.

I used to only prepare malabar spinach Japanese style, but it was always somewhat unappetizing. Then, when I added it to Chinese stir-fry, it turned it really good. So now, whenever we have malabar spinach, I always fix it this.
